67 mRegistrationGui = RegisteredService::create<OpenIGTLinkGuiExtenderService>(context, gui,
GUIExtenderService_iid);
68 mRegistrationTracking = RegisteredService::create<OpenIGTLinkTrackingSystemService>(context, tracking,
TrackingSystemService_iid);
69 mRegistrationStreaming = RegisteredService::create<OpenIGTLinkStreamerService>(context, streamer,
StreamerService_iid);
74 mRegistrationGui.reset();
75 mRegistrationTracking.reset();
76 mRegistrationStreaming.reset();
79 mNetworkConnections.reset();
OpenIGTLinkPluginActivator()
#define StreamerService_iid
void stop(ctkPluginContext *context)
boost::shared_ptr< class NetworkConnectionHandle > NetworkConnectionHandlePtr
#define TrackingSystemService_iid
~OpenIGTLinkPluginActivator()
#define GUIExtenderService_iid
void start(ctkPluginContext *context)
Namespace for all CustusX production code.